Relationship between Salivary Alpha-Amylase Enzyme Activity, Anthropometric Indices, Dietary Habits, and Early Childhood Dental Caries
Table 1
Distribution of general characteristics of the case and control groups.
| Variable | Groups | ECC (n = 38) | Control (n = 41) | value | Odds ratio (95% confidence interval) |
| Sex | Male (ref) | 16 (50%) | 16 (50%) | 0.451a | 1.14 (0.46–2.79) | Female | 22 (46.8%) | 25 (53.2%) |
| Age (mean ± SD [months]) | 56.5 ± 10.3 | 53.1 ± 11.9 | 0.186b | — |
| BMI | Underweight (<5th percentile) | 6 (40%) | 9 (60%) | 0.199 | 0.44 (0.11–1.74) | Normal (5th<85th percentile)(ref) | 12 (60%) | 8 (40%) | — | At risk of overweight (85th to <95th percentile), overweight (≥ 95th percentile) | 19 (48.7%) | 20 (51.3%) | 0.63 (0.21–1.89) |
| Maternal working status | Working | 21 (51.2%) | 20 (44.8%) | 0.363 | 1.3 (0.54–3.14) | Non-working (ref) | 17 (44.7%) | 21 (55.3%) |
| Education level | Paternal | Academic | 18 (40.9%) | 26 (59.1%) | 0.113 | 0.52 (0.21–1.28) | ≤High school | 20 (59.1%) | 15 (42.9%) | Maternal | Academic | 15 (36.6%) | 26 (63.4%) | 0.028 | 0.38 (0.15–0.93) | ≤High school | 23 (60.5%) | 15 (39.5%) |
| Salivary α-amylase activity (U/L) | 222.8 ± 65.7 | 363.6 ± 69.6 | ≤0.001 | — |
| Oral hygiene (brushing per day) | Once or less (ref) | 32 (68.1%) | 15 (31.9%) | ≤0.001 | 0.11 (0.04–0.32) | Twice | 6 (18.8%) | 26 (81.3%) |
| Snacking | Time | With main meals (scheduled) (ref) | 4 (13.8%) | 25 (86.2%) | ≤0.001 | 13.28 (3.96–44.59) | Between main meals (unscheduled) | 34 (68%) | 16 (32%) | Stickiness | Fruit juice and sugar liquids (ref) | 1 (4.8%) | 20 (95.2%) | ≤0.001 | — | Cake and biscuit | 17 (54.8%) | 14 (45.2%) | 24.29 (2.89–204.22) | Pastel and toffee | 20 (74.1%) | 7 (25.9%) | 57.14 (6.43–508.06) | Frequency (per day) | <3 times | 5 (13.2%) | 33 (86.8%) | ≤0.001 | — | 3–5 times | 20 (74.1%) | 7 (25.9%) | 18.86 (5.27–67.48) | >5 times | 13 (92.9%) | 1 (7.1%) | 85.8 (9.13–806.68) |
|
|
a: chi-square test. b: Mann–Whitney test. ref: reference category.
